University hadn't done well against Winter Springs recently (they were 0-9 in their previous nine matchups), but they didn't let the past get in their way on Thursday. The Titans narrowly escaped with a victory as the team sidled past the Bears 3-2.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est win the Titans have posted since September 28, 2024.
If you add up the scores from across all five sets (103-99) University actually scored fewer points, but in the end it didn't matter. The final score came out to 23-25, 25-20, 25-23, 11-25, 15-10.

Keira Dickens was the offensive standout of the match as she had 26 digs and two assists. Those 26 digs gave her a new career-high. Alyssa Reedy also deserves some recognition as she had her first block of the season.
The victory (which was University's third in a row) raised their record to 6-6. As for Winter Springs,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 8-7.
University didn't take long to hit the court again: they've already played their next contest, a 2-0 win against Atlantic on the 26th. As for Winter Springs, they will be playing in front of their home fans against Central Florida Christian Academy at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day.
